How to Use Paid Ads to Grow on Instagram?

Instagram has become one of the most powerful platforms for brands and entrepreneurs to connect with their target audience, showcase their products, and build a loyal community. While organic growth is valuable, leveraging paid advertising on Instagram can significantly accelerate your reach, engagement, and conversions. By strategically using paid ads, you can target specific demographics, increase brand awareness, and drive sales more effectively than ever before. In this guide, we'll explore how to use paid ads to grow your presence on Instagram and turn your advertising budget into tangible results.

1. Set Clear Goals and Define Your Target Audience

Before launching any ad campaign, it's crucial to establish clear objectives. Are you aiming to increase brand awareness, drive website traffic, generate leads, or boost sales? Your goals will influence your ad strategy, creative content, and targeting options.

  • Identify Your Primary Goals: Define what success looks like for your campaign.
  • Know Your Audience: Use Instagram Insights and other analytics tools to understand your current followers' demographics, interests, and behaviors.
  • Create Customer Personas: Develop detailed profiles of your ideal customers to tailor your messaging and targeting.

For example, if you're a fitness brand targeting young adults interested in wellness, you'll want to craft ads that resonate with that demographic and target users with specific interests like yoga, running, or health foods.


2. Use Instagram’s Ad Formats Effectively

Instagram offers a variety of ad formats, each suited for different marketing objectives. Choosing the right format can enhance engagement and improve your campaign's performance.

  • Photo Ads: Simple, eye-catching images perfect for showcasing products or brand stories.
  • Video Ads: Short videos that demonstrate product features or tell compelling brand stories.
  • Carousel Ads: Multiple images or videos in a single ad, allowing users to swipe through different offerings or angles.
  • Stories Ads: Full-screen vertical ads that appear between user stories, ideal for time-sensitive promotions.
  • Reels Ads: Leverage the popularity of Reels to reach users through short, engaging videos.

For instance, a fashion retailer might use carousel ads to showcase different outfits, while a restaurant could use Stories ads to promote a limited-time menu item.


3. Craft Compelling Creative Content

The visual nature of Instagram demands high-quality, engaging content. Paid ads should align with your organic aesthetic but also be optimized for conversions.

  • Use High-Resolution Images and Videos: Ensure your visuals are crisp and professional.
  • Include Clear Call-to-Actions (CTAs): Encourage users to take specific actions like "Shop Now," "Learn More," or "Sign Up."
  • Maintain Brand Consistency: Use consistent colors, fonts, and messaging to reinforce brand recognition.
  • Tell a Story: Use storytelling techniques to connect emotionally with your audience.

Example: An eco-friendly skincare brand could create a short video demonstrating the benefits of their products, ending with a CTA to purchase or learn more.


4. Leverage Advanced Targeting Options

Instagram ads are powered by Facebook’s robust advertising platform, allowing for highly specific targeting options. Use these features to reach your ideal audience effectively.

  • Demographic Targeting: Age, gender, location, language, education, and relationship status.
  • Interest and Behavior Targeting: Interests, hobbies, purchase behaviors, and device usage.
  • Custom Audiences: Upload your customer list or retarget website visitors and app users.
  • Lookalike Audiences: Find new users similar to your existing customers for broader reach.

Example: If you sell luxury watches, you might target users aged 25-45 interested in fashion, luxury brands, and high-end accessories within specific geographical locations.


5. Optimize Your Campaigns for Better Performance

Continuous optimization is key to maximizing ROI from your paid ads on Instagram. Monitor your campaigns regularly and make data-driven adjustments.

  • A/B Testing: Test different visuals, headlines, CTAs, and audience segments to see what performs best.
  • Monitor Key Metrics: Keep an eye on click-through rates (CTR), conversion rates, cost per click (CPC), and return on ad spend (ROAS).
  • Adjust Budget and Bidding Strategies: Allocate more budget to high-performing ads and experiment with bidding options like cost cap or bid cap.
  • Refine Targeting: Narrow or widen your audience based on campaign performance to improve relevance and engagement.

For example, if a particular ad set targeting young women interested in beauty products shows high engagement, consider increasing its budget and creating similar ads.


6. Integrate Your Paid Ads with Organic Content

For the best results, your paid advertising efforts should complement your organic content strategy. Consistency in messaging and branding enhances credibility and fosters trust.

  • Repurpose Organic Content: Use successful organic posts as ads to leverage existing engagement.
  • Encourage User Engagement: Create ads that invite users to comment, share, or tag friends.
  • Maintain a Cohesive Brand Voice: Ensure your ads reflect the tone and style of your organic posts.

For example, if your organic posts highlight customer testimonials, consider creating a testimonial ad to reinforce social proof.


7. Track Results and Measure Success

Measuring and analyzing your ad campaigns is essential to understanding their effectiveness and informing future strategies. Use Instagram Insights and Facebook Ads Manager to track key metrics.

  • Engagement Metrics: Likes, comments, shares, saves, and profile visits.
  • Conversion Metrics: Website clicks, purchases, sign-ups, or app installs.
  • Cost Metrics: CPC, CPM (cost per thousand impressions), CPA (cost per acquisition).

Evaluate your results against your initial goals. If certain ads underperform, analyze why and adjust your creative, targeting, or budget accordingly.
